A 4-lane vehicular underpass (VUP) is planned for Queeny Nagar Junction in Goa as part of a larger project on NH-566. The VUP is designed to be 1.22 km long and will be constructed under the Engineering, Procurement, and Construction (EPC) mode.

Challenges
High Structural Load on Underpass Decks: The underpass structure must support continuous vehicular loads from the highway above. The bearing material must provide reliable load distribution and prevent long-term fatigue.
Vibrations from Traffic and Construction Activity: Continuous traffic movement results in dynamic vibrations, requiring materials capable of absorbing impact and reducing stress transmission to the substructure.
Harsh Coastal Climate Exposure: Goa’s coastal conditions include High humidity, Saline atmosphere, Heavy monsoon rains, Intense sunlight. These elements accelerate deterioration of inferior elastomeric materials.
Long-Term Service Life Requirements: Underpasses are long-lifecycle structures. Bearings must maintain elasticity, strength, and dimensional stability over years of continuous loading.
Our Solutions
Strong Load-Bearing Capacity: The EPDM pads ensured uniform load transfer at key contact points, preventing stress concentrations and enhancing structural longevity.
Excellent Vibration & Shock Absorption: The pads absorbed dynamic loads and vibrations from traffic above, reducing stress on the deck slab and improving long-term performance.
Superior Weather, UV & Salt-Air Resistance: EPDM provides exceptional resilience in coastal environments, with strong resistance to: Saline air, UV radiation, Ozone, Temperature changes, Water and moisture. This ensured the pads would remain stable and functional in Goa’s climate.
Supports Structural Movement: The elastomeric flexibility of the pads allowed for minor rotations, thermal expansion, and structural deflections, ensuring uninterrupted performance.
